Question 257629: Pat and Chris have the same birthday. Pat is twice as old as Chris was when Pat was as old as Chris is now. If Pat is now 24 years old, how old is Chris?

from that website
"Now, if Pat is 24, then Chris was 12 (half Pat's current age) at some
point in the past. That point was when Pat was as old as Chris is now.
Restating it, some number of years ago - let's call it x - Chris was
12 and Pat was Chris's current age."
24-x=12+x
12=2x
6=x
24-6=18 Chris's age
12+6=18
